All-Clad Unstable Power / Control Board Voltage Issue

Display and lights flicker or dim during cooking; unit may reset unexpectedly.

Possible Causes

Loose power cord connection, Faulty outlet, Failing power supply section on control board, Internal connector partially unplugged

How to Fix / Troubleshooting

Safety first: Unplug the cooker before inspecting the cord or moving it.

  • Secure cord: Ensure the power cord is fully inserted into both the cooker and the wall outlet.
  • Try another outlet: Use a different circuit to rule out house wiring issues.
  • Avoid shared high-load circuits: Do not run the cooker on the same outlet as other high-wattage appliances.

If flickering continues on a good outlet, the internal power supply or control board may be failing and should be replaced.
